About the Opportunity

As our Learning & Enablement Specialist reporting to our Director of Learning & Enablement, you’ll partner with leaders to deliver targeted training to their departments. Leveraging our existing systems along with AI advancements, you’ll optimize our learning processes to design engaging programs which directly impact LearnUpon’s ability to scale efficiently in our key global markets.

In addition, you’ll be responsible for: 

  • Assessing training needs effectively, advising where training is appropriate vs other solutions.
  • Connecting the dots between learning and business initiatives and driving positive collaboration across teams.
  • Expertly manage project plans and execute key tasks needed to deliver high quality programs.
  • Creating engaging learning content (slides, e-learning, playbooks) and making relevant updates as the business grows. 
  • Measuring learning, behavioural and business outcomes of all initiatives.
  • Building out skills, frameworks and other assets that support the delivery and measurement of learning.
  • Leveraging AI tools to accelerate learning delivery, automating content outlines to generate high-quality assets and analyzing learner data to assess impact.
  • Managing GTM Knowledge Hub (Confluence) and (LMS) onboarding program for Sales & CX Teams.
  • Leading our “Customer Zero” initiatives by being a super user of our products.

What skills do I need?                                                                               

Must-Haves

  • 3+ years experience in a learning, enablement or go-to-market role 
  • Needs Analysis: Identifying root causes of performance gaps by analyzing data and stakeholder input to determine the most effective intervention.
  • Facilitation: Leading and managing group dynamics in both physical and digital environments to ensure learning objectives are met and participants are engaged. Ability to facilitate discovery sessions to extract requirements from stakeholders. 
  • Learning Design: Applying instructional design principles to build structured learning journeys, skills frameworks, and quality multi-modal content.
  • Strategic Stakeholder Management: Building strong collaborative relationships with leadership to align departmental initiatives with overarching organizational goals.
  • Project Management: Managing complex workflows, influencing without authority, prioritizing competing demands, and managing subject matter experts (SMEs) to me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• AI Literacy & Implementation: The ability to strategically use artificial intelligence tools to automate routine tasks, enhance content output and extract insights from complex data sets.

Nice-to-Haves

  • Experience working in a LMS SaaS platform
  • Experience working with competency frameworks and skills matrix

What you need to know about the Dublin Tech Scene

From Bono and Oscar Wilde to today's tech leaders, Dublin has always attracted trailblazers, with more than 70,000 people working in the city's expanding digital sector. Continuing its legacy of drawing pioneers, the city is advancing rapidly. Ireland is now ranked as one of the top tech clusters in the region and the number one destination for digital companies, with the highest hiring intention of any region across all sectors.
